For that model LXI, Titan II tower was the factory default. I have seen a G3 on the 2007 and later hull as it was a factory option as well.

 

The two towers above and the Illusion are “old designs”. Are you trying to find a used one?

 

On Edit: the forward facing tower on the Reaponse LXI interferes with the rope for slalom skiing around 28 to 32 off depending on year and who mounted the tower.

I had an 08 with an Illusion X. My son was running shallow 38s at 36. He never touched the tower. Before I ordered the boat I talked to an engineer at Malibu he said possible at 38 and might effect 39. Had to remove for Jump in tournaments but I didn’t for practice.

Personally I'm not a fan of the Illusion on an RLXI. The older boats don't have many factory options for a tower, as the companies that made the tower most likely switched all their tooling for the latest designs. Getting a used one you need to make sure the beam dimensions match.

 

I believe the windshield of the 03-06 extends further back than the 08, so there might be more rope issues that the second gen.

 

Some of the RLXis came with the Skylon Swoop which I believe you can still purchase, and fold down. Samson also makes a tower which mimics the G3 or illusion. But looks like it would significantly interfere with the rope. I ended up getting a custom tower installed by ProFlight. Wanted the bottom hoop to match the windshield line
